Prime Minister Narendra Modi on Monday, 22 June 2026, expressed grief over the passing of Shrimati Bhavanaben Patel, wife of Shri Prafulbhai Patel, Administrator of the Union Territory of Dadra and Nagar Haveli and Daman and Diu. The Prime Minister conveyed his heartfelt condolences to the bereaved family through a post on X, written in Gujarati.

Context

In his post, Prime Minister Modi wrote — translated from Gujarati — 'I was saddened to learn of the passing of Shrimati Bhavanaben Patel, wife of Shri Prafulbhai Patel, Administrator of the Union Territory of Dadra and Nagar Haveli and Daman and Diu.' He added, 'વર્ષોથી આ પરિવાર સાથે મારો નિકટનો પરિચય અને ઘનિષ્ઠ સંબંધ રહ્યો છે' ['For years I have had a close acquaintance and deep bond with this family']. The Prime Minister concluded by offering 'heartfelt condolences to the family members in this hour of grief.'

Policy Backdrop

Prafulbhai Patel is a Gujarat-origin politician who has served as Administrator of Dadra and Nagar Haveli and Daman and Diu, a merged Union Territory created on 26 January 2020 following the consolidation of two former UTs under central legislation. Administrators of Union Territories without legislatures are appointed by the President on the advice of the Union government and report directly to the Ministry of Home Affairs. The role places the Administrator at the intersection of central policy and local governance across the western coastal territory.
